About This Property

Consisting of 240 guestrooms spread between three, five-storey buildings, the Ola Hotel Maioris is in a wooded residential area of Puig de Ros on the south-eastern coast of Majorca. There is a small rocky cove just under a mile away and El Arenal, which has a vibrant nightlife and nice beaches can be reached using the hotel’s own transport. The hotel offers free transport to the beach, six days a week and once a week to Palma. One of the largest aquaparks in Europe is only three miles from the hotel and there are a selection of golf courses just a short drive away.

It is surrounded by extensive gardens and is close to the local restaurants, bars, shops and supermarkets. There are plenty of on-site facilities including two tennis courts and mini golf, whilst the sauna and gym are the perfect way to hone your fitness and unwind. Table tennis, an indoor play area and two outdoor playgrounds are provided for the children and some family fun and the friendly reception staff offer a range of services for your peace of mind including currency exchange.

Comprehensive entertainment options for all ages are also available at the Ola Hotel Maioris. There is an entertainment programme for children in the mini-club suitable for 4 to 12 years olds, and in July and August the hotel also has activities for young people up to 16 years of age. Sports activities are provided throughout the day and there professional shows to entertain you in the evenings.

Things to do in Cabo Blanco

Cabo Blanco on the south east coast of Majorca boasts hilltop resorts overlooking the Mediterranean. Known as Cap Blanc in Catalan, the name was originally given to a remote headland that was the site of a military base until 1996. Majorca's capital Palma is just a 15-minute drive away, while Son Sant Joan International Airport is only 10 minutes away. A charming and popular resort, Cabo Blanco is sought after by couples and families alike looking for a picturesque and relaxing setting for their holiday getaway.

When to Go

Most visitors come to Cabo Blanco and Majorca in July and August when the seas are at their warmest. Days are dominated by clear, sunny skies while temperatures soar into the thirties. Although most visitors typically book well in advance if visiting during peak season, last minute holiday deals are often available. From Easter to June and in September and October, crowds thin out and milder temperatures make it ideal for hiking, biking and other outdoor activities.

Where to Stay

Cabo Blanco sits close to the popular resort town of El Arenal and includes the towns of Bellavista, El Dorado, Sa Moreria, Sa Toree, Son Veri Nou, Cala Blava, Badia Gran, Badia Brava and Tolleric. Built as commuter towns to Palma, these towns boast a selection of villas and apartments, as well as shops, bars, restaurants and cafes. Popular hotels in the Cabo Blanco area include the four-star Delta Hotel close to Sa Moriera and the Maioris Golf Course. The Hilton Sa Torre Mallorca is a five-star resort in the countryside just ten minutes from the beach. Along with tennis courts and an outdoor pool, the luxurious destination features a restaurant, bar, pool bar and the Sa Torre Pure Spa. Attractions & Events

With long golden sand beaches and plenty of sunshine, Cabo Blanco is the perfect location to indulge in watersports. Scuba diving, snorkelling, sailing and windsurfing are just some of the possibilities. The mountain setting of Cabo Blanco also makes it popular for cycling and hiking, as well as paragliders. Sitting on the eastern edge of Playa de Palma, El Arenal and its popular beach and waterpark are just a five minute drive away. Aqualand El Arenal is the largest water park on the island. For golfers, Cabo Blanco offers a couple of excellent options. Opened in 2007, Golf Maioris is a challenging championship-grade golf course set among pine, olive and carob trees. The 18-hole course at Golf San Antem includes four lakes as well as a golf school, a bar and restaurant, and a club house with a well-stocked pro-shop. Festivals entertain locals and visitors alike in Cabo Blanco, including the Fiesta Santa Candidad in nearby market town of Llucmajor on the second Sunday of August.
